The image, originally rotated ninety degrees clockwise, presents a detailed view of the majestic interior of a Gothic cathedral, identified by the context as likely the Cathedral of Segovia in Spain. The perspective looks upwards and across a vast, stone-built space, highlighting its intricate architectural elements.

Prominently featured are the soaring vaulted ceilings, constructed from light-colored stone and adorned with complex rib vaulting that forms elaborate star and web patterns, a hallmark of Gothic design. Natural light illuminates the interior, streaming in through various windows. High above, simple rectangular panes provide brightness, while lower down, smaller, arched stained-glass windows showcase vibrant hues of blue, red, and yellow, adding rich color to the stone structure.

A focal point is a grand and highly ornate structure, positioned to what would be the upper right if the image were correctly oriented. This structure, likely encompassing the choir and a magnificent organ, is lavishly decorated with intricate golden elements, including detailed scrolling motifs, carvings, and discernible statues or figures integrated into its design. A dark, grid-like screen or railing is visible beneath this ornate section. The cathedral's robust walls feature large arched openings and substantial pillars, underscoring its impressive scale.

The scene is devoid of people or specific activities, allowing the viewer to appreciate the enduring beauty and historical depth of the religious edifice. The presence of natural light suggests the photograph was taken during daytime. There is no visible text in the image.
